CONFIDENCE INTERVAL FOR A POPULATION MEAN,
m,USING A T-SCORE
It is desired to estimate the mean percentage of body fat in male gymnasts on college teams. A random sample of 22 such athletes was selected and the percentage of body fat of each was recorded. These data are shown below.

Find a 99% confidence interval to estimate the mean percentage of body fat in male gymnasts on college teams.
SOLUTION
The parameter of interest is
m, the mean percentage of body fat in male gymnasts on college teams. It is desired to find a 99% confidence interval for m.
